Перейти к содержимому
Калькуляторы

smart TV долгое переключение каналов мультикаст IPTV.

Доброе время суток.

 

Может кто сталкивался с проблемой и нашёл решение:

Для телевизоров smart TV наблюдается долгое переключение каналов мультикаст IPTV,

примерно 10-15 сек. На STB приставках всё отлично.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Для них это нормально.

 

Связанно с алгоритмами построением картинки и настройками буфера...

 

Проверено в случае с Samsung...

У LG аналогичная проблема... :(

 

Путь решения видимо один - пинать производителя чтобы тот правил прошивку...

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Писать имеет смысл на форум разработчиков всяких виджетов. В противном случае первая линия суппорта говорит что идитенахеработа с мультикастом никогда не обещалась.

На моём самсунге в более ранних прошивках был глюк с мультикастом:

когда в виджете включаешь канал - телек делал JOIN-LEAVE-JOIN на один и тот же адрес, при задержке до последнего джойна более 0,2с коммутатор нормально воспринимал и включал, в противном случае приходилось ждать пока коммутатор-кверир попросит откликнутся всех подписанных на группы.

Сейчас вроде исправили это, но как то подломали джаву, что она тормознее стала и сама картинка на мультикасте до 30-40 секунд после включения сыпется.

Вообще, телеки вроде как UPnP-DLNA там всё либо по http либо rtsp-rtp-udp, вероятно udp и есть мультикаст. Попробую узнать методом тыка на выходных.

 

Но выход есть: держать мультикаст-хттп сервер с буфером мегабайт 30 на каждый канал, и при подключении отдавать клиенту махом 4 мегабайта и дальше по мере поступления. Этого точно хватит чтобы начать показывать.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

покопались с доп функциями которые устанавливают различные параметры таймауты и размеры буферов

удалось уменьшить время переключения до 5 сек.

Так что не всё так безнадёжно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Для моего самсунга минимальное время включения по http 2,5-3 секунды.

Это при том, что ему сразу поток на 100 мегабитах отдаётся: киношка с диска / иптв с прекешем в 4 мегабайта.

При этом не важно: через виджет или через DLNA (UPnP / AllShare) включать, потоки всё равно с одного места берутся и скорость их отдачи ограничена только сотошным портом в самом ящике.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Немного не в тему. Чем вы смотрите на тв мультикаст или хттп поток? Хочу у себя попробовать

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

покопались с доп функциями которые устанавливают различные параметры таймауты и размеры буферов

удалось уменьшить время переключения до 5 сек.

Так что не всё так безнадёжно.

а поподробнее можно? где вы эти доп функции вообще ковыряли?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Немного не в тему. Чем вы смотрите на тв мультикаст или хттп поток? Хочу у себя попробовать

Сильно переписанный nStreamLmod и http://forum.nag.ru/...showtopic=86065

Только хттп, мультикаст херня полная.

Хттп от нгинх видео с диска либо тв через мою софтину.

 

а поподробнее можно? где вы эти доп функции вообще ковыряли?

В сдк на джаве, когда вызываешь воспроизведение, вот перед ним можно указать параметры кеширования.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Немного не в тему. Чем вы смотрите на тв мультикаст или хттп поток? Хочу у себя попробовать

Сильно переписанный nStreamLmod и http://forum.nag.ru/...showtopic=86065

Только хттп, мультикаст херня полная.

Хттп от нгинх видео с диска либо тв через мою софтину.

 

а поподробнее можно? где вы эти доп функции вообще ковыряли?

В сдк на джаве, когда вызываешь воспроизведение, вот перед ним можно указать параметры кеширования.

sdk на джаве... наверное имеется введу разработка приложения?

то-есть других вариантов кроме как разрабатывать для своих абонентов приложение на смарттв нету? :)

мы своим абонентам просто говорим приложения через которые можно смотреть наш мультикаст

 

на LG это SS IPTV

на samsung это peers.tv или vintera.tv

 

для других производителей нету приложений :(

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

sdk на джаве... наверное имеется введу разработка приложения?

Именно.

 

то-есть других вариантов кроме как разрабатывать для своих абонентов приложение на смарттв нету? :)

Можете пообщаться с виджетаписателями чьи виджеты рекомендуете, чтобы они запили или отдельный механизм/параметры буферизации для мультикаста либо брали параметры из плей листа.

Но сильного выигрыша это не даст, телеки в первую очередь ориентируется на потоки, потому что нужно играть с ютуба и юпнп медиа серверов (хранилищ), а там везде хттп.

Плюс у них изначально заточка шла для воспроизведения с флешек.

В обоих случаях это управляемое потоковое воспроизведение, которое не сильно отличается между собой: можно резко всосать в память мегабайт 10 и начать воспроизведение.

Когда я жаловался на форуме самсунга что мультикаст коряво работает мне сказали что официально оно не поддерживается и не заявлено. Хотя через какое то время похоже пофиксили.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 смайлов.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.